use std::collections::BTreeMap;
use std::fmt;
use anyhow::{Context, Result};
use crate::generation::Generation;
/// An os-release file represented by a BTreeMap.
///
/// This is implemented using a map, so that it can be easily extended in the future (e.g. by
/// reading the original os-release and patching it).
///
/// The BTreeMap is used over a HashMap, so that the keys are ordered. This is irrelevant for
/// systemd-boot (which does not care about order when reading the os-release file) but is useful
/// for testing. Ordered keys allow using snapshot tests.
pub struct OsRelease(pub BTreeMap<String, String>);

impl OsRelease {
pub fn from_generation(generation: &Generation) -> Result<Self> {
let mut map = BTreeMap::new();
// Because of a null pointer dereference, `bootctl` segfaults when no ID field is present
// in the .osrel section of the stub.
// Fixed in https://github.com/systemd/systemd/pull/25953
//
// Because the ID field here does not have the same meaning as in a real os-release file,
// it is fine to use a dummy value.
map.insert("ID".into(), String::from("lanza"));
map.insert("PRETTY_NAME".into(), generation.spec.bootspec.label.clone());

/// Parse the string representation of a os-release file.
///
/// **Beware before reusing this function!**
///
/// This parser might not parse all valid os-release files correctly. It is only designed to
/// read the `VERSION` key from the os-release of a systemd-boot binary.
pub fn from_str(value: &str) -> Result<Self> {
let mut map = BTreeMap::new();
let key_value_lines = value.lines().map(|x| x.split('=').collect::<Vec<&str>>());
for kv in key_value_lines {
let k = kv
.first()
.with_context(|| format!("Failed to get first element from {kv:?}"))?;
let v = kv
.get(1)
.map(|s| s.trim_matches('"'))
.with_context(|| format!("Failed to get second element from {kv:?}"))?;
map.insert(String::from(*k), v.into());
}
Ok(Self(map))
}

/// Display OsRelease in the format of an os-release file.
impl fmt::Display for OsRelease {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ut fmt::Formatter) -> fmt::Result {
for (key, value) in &self.0 {
writeln!(f, "{}={}", key, value)?
}
Ok(())
}
}
